CROATIAN SINGER/SONGWRITER ELIS LOVRIĆ IN MANHATTAN FOR US DEBUT, WITH MUSIC FROM HER NATIVE ISTRIA AND A SPECIAL FILM EVENT (Oct. 10, 11)


New York, New York. September 14, 2026. New York City lovers of World Music take note: Croatian singer/songwriter Elis Lovrić makes her US debut in the city October 10 and 11 with two live performances, followed by participation in the Mondo.NYC Conference October 13-16, regaling audiences with music in multiple languages and dialects and transforming the sounds of her native Istria, Croatia into an expression felt in every corner of the world.


Elis Lovrić’s music revolves around her ancestral Labinjonski, the ancient, endangered microlanguage of the Istrian hamlet of Labin now granted status as Protected Intangible Cultural Heritage of Croatia and which she, as Cultural Ambassador, has carried to the world at large with its unique sounds, Mediterranean emotion and theatrical storytelling (she is also an actress).


Her NYC tour launches Saturday October 10th at Episcopal Actors’ Guild Hall, second floor of the landmark Little Church Around The Corner on 29th Street between Fifth and Madison Avenues. It starts at 3pm with a programme of contemporary Croatian short film curated by Bronx World Film, pioneer art house presenter, avid promoter of Croatian film since its inception in 2011 and partner with the Croatia-based International Sound and Film Music Festival, through which it comes to know of Elis. She will crown the screening events with an acoustic concert in the intimate setting of the Guild Hall.


Her second concert, on October 11th, brings her to the East Village and DROM, where she sings with Earthman featuring Sound Medicalist led by Richard Laurent or Kraze, the house music legend behind The Party who now, as Earthman Experience, fuses voice, chanting, sitar and congas in a hypnotic crossroads of rhythm, sound and cultures. Audiences can follow lyrics in English in real time, onscreen and on their phones, through the InConcert Lyrics software.


Elis Lovrić winds up her whirlwind US debut in our city at Mondo.NYC, an annual four‑day music, arts, and technology business conference set for October 13–16 at the Arlo Williamsburg Hotel in Brooklyn.
